Abstract :
This paper describes an efficient method for generating simulation macromodels of power plane resonances on printed circuit boards (PCB). This method models a PCB as a hybrid system of equations which is composed of electromagnetic systems and RLC circuits. The model order reduction technique is utilized in order to construct macromodels from the hybrid system of equations.
